2023考研计算机模拟试题(2)
2022.06.28 10:53

  今天新东方在线考研频道小编为各位考生整理了“2023考研计算机模拟试题(2)”,相关内容。专业、实用的计算机研究生真题备考内容,能使大家更有效率的掌握相关知识点,避免盲目学!更多计算机研究生真题精彩内容,时刻关注新东方在线考研频道!

  2023考研计算机模拟试题(2)

  (10) 线性表L=(a1,a2,……an),下列说法正确的是( )。

  A.每个元素都有一个直接前驱和一个直接后继

  B.线性表中至少有一个元素

  C.表中诸元素的排列必须是由小到大或由大到小

  D.除第一个和后一个元素外,其余每个元素都有一个且仅有一个直接前驱和直接后继。

  答案:D

  (11) 创建一个包括n个结点的有序单链表的时间复杂度是( )。

  A.O(1) B.O(n) C.O(n2) D.O(nlog2n)

  答案:C

  解释:单链表创建的时间复杂度是O(n),而要建立一个有序的单链表,则每生成一个新结点时需要和已有的结点进行比较,确定合适的插入位置,所以时间复杂度是O(n2)。

  (12) 以下说法错误的是( )。

  A.求表长、定位这两种运算在采用顺序存储结构时实现的效率不比采用链式存储结构时实现的效率低

  B.顺序存储的线性表可以随机存取

  C.由于顺序存储要求连续的存储区域,所以在存储管理上不够灵活

  D.线性表的链式存储结构优于顺序存储结构

  答案:D

  解释:链式存储结构和顺序存储结构各有优缺点,有不同的适用场合。

  (13) 在单链表中,要将s所指结点插入到p所指结点之后,其语句应为( )。

  A.s->next=p+1; p->next=s;

  B.(*p).next=s; (*s).next=(*p).next;

  C.s->next=p->next; p->next=s->next;

  D.s->next=p->next; p->next=s;

  答案:D

  (14) 在双向链表存储结构中,删除p所指的结点时须修改指针( )。

  A.p->next->prior=p->prior; p->prior->next=p->next;

  B.p->next=p->next->next; p->next->prior=p;

  C.p->prior->next=p; p->prior=p->prior->prior;

  D.p->prior=p->next->next; p->next=p->prior->prior;

  答案:A

  以上就是关于“2023考研计算机模拟试题(2)”的内容,更多计算机研究生真题精彩内容,请持续关注新东方在线考研频道!


MORE+

    相关阅读 MORE+

    版权及免责声明
    1.凡本网注明"稿件来源:新东方在线"的所有文字、图片和音视频稿件,版权均属北京新东方迅程网络科技有限公司所有,任何媒体、网站或个人未经本网协议授权不得转载、链接、转贴或以其他方式复制发表。已经本网协议授权的媒体、网站,在下载使用时必须注明"稿件来源:新东方在线",违者本网将依法追究责任。
    2.本网末注明"稿件来源:新东方在线"的文/图等稿件均为转载稿,本网转载出于传递更多信息之目的,并不意味着赞同其观点或证实其内容的真实性。如其他媒体、网站或个人从本网下载使用,必须保留本网注明的"稿件来源",并自负版权等法律责任。如擅自篡改为"稿件来源:新东方在线”,本网将依法追究责任。
    3.如本网转载稿涉及版权等问题,请作者致信weisen@xdfzx.com,我们将及时外理

    Copyright © 2011-202

    All Rights Reserved